GRECKI v. NEW BRITAIN


174 Conn. 200 (1978)

ANTHONY A. GRECKI v. TOWN AND CITY OF NEW BRITAIN ET AL.

Supreme Court of Connecticut.

Decision released January 24, 1978.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Andrew J. O'Keefe, with whom was William P. Murray, for the appellant (defendant New Britain National Bank).

John V. Zisk, for the appellee (plaintiff).

HOUSE, C. J., LOISELLE, BOGDANSKI, LONGO and SPEZIALE, JS.


LOISELLE, J.

The plaintiff brought this action to recover damages for injuries and expenses he suffered as a result of a fall upon an icy, snow-covered sidewalk. In his complaint,1 the plaintiff alleged negligence against both the city and town of New Britain and New Britain National Bank.
